[70251 / CA-117R]The Lancer Tactical GBR spring powered grenade is a simple impact spring powered grenade that accepts BBs and does not use any gas to produce power, and flings BBs with spring power. A spring powered grenade is a great alternative to a much more expensive, gas powered option. This model releases BBs upon impact while being eco-friendly and reusable. Simply unscrew the tactical grenade cover, pour BBs into grenade, and screw the cover back on. After that just pull the pin when you are ready to clear your next point of objective. The BB grenade "explodes" when impact is made after pulling the safety pin (5 seconds reset). Specifications:
Manufacturer: Lancer Tactical
Model: GBR Spring Powered Impact Airsoft Grenade
BB Capacity: 130 rds
Length: 5.12"
Height: 1.97"
Width: 1.97"
Weight: 142g
Color: Red
Package Includes: Grenade
Features:
- High Quality ABS Plastic
- Secured Safety Pin
- Spring Powered
- Wide Spread & Range
- Simple Design
- Utilizes BBs, water gel BBs & other projectiles 5 to 8mm in diameter

Awesome grenade. Bought 3 of these to finalize my loudout. I'd say about 70 to 100 BBs fit into one grenade. It's an impact grenade so whether it hits a wall, floor, rock, shield, or something else---as long as it is thrown with some power and it hits a hard surface---the compartments fly open and BBs instantly fly out in all directions. Cons:
---Quietly lobbing them doesn't do the trick. They're impact grenades so you need to give them a nice overhand toss against a hard surface for them to spring open and work their magic.
---Pins can be easily lost or bent. You may want to buy a pack of spare grenade pins just in case.
